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 18 and 12 is 36
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 36 - For the 1st fraction, since 18 × 2 = 36,
10/18 = 10 × 2/18 × 2 = 20/36 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 12 × 3 = 36,
40/12 = 40 × 3/12 × 3 = 120/36 - Add the two like fractions:
20/36 + 120/36 = 20 + 120/36 = 140/36 - 140/36 simplified gives 35/9
- So, 10/18 + 40/12 = 35/9
